Gastro-intestinal infections can spread from person to person when infected faeces or vomit are transferred to the mouth either directly or from contaminated food, water, or objects such as toys, door handles or toilet flush handles. In 1838 French specialist in tropical medicine Louis-Daniel Beauperthuy pioneered using microscopy in relation to diseases and independently developed a theory that all infectious diseases were due to parasitic infection with "animalcules" (microorganisms). Blood borne viruses are viruses that some people carry in their blood and can be spread from one person to another by contact with infected blood or body fluids, for example, while attending to a bleeding person or injury with a used needle. Some infections can be spread by direct contact with the infected area to another person’s body, or via contact with a contaminated surface.

Ultimately, the theory espoused by von Plenciz was not accepted by the scientific community. The book cites Anton van Leeuwenhoek to show how ubiquitous such animalcules are and was unique for describing the presence of germs in ulcerating wounds. Those "very little animalcules" he was able to isolate from different sources, such as rainwater, pond and well water, and the human mouth and intestine. Microorganisms are said to have been first directly observed in the 1670s by Anton van Leeuwenhoek, an early pioneer in microbiology, considered "the Father of Microbiology". In 1668, Italian physician Francesco Redi published experimental evidence rejecting spontaneous generation, the theory that living creatures arise from nonliving matter.
